3. Apply masking tape to the end of a 9/32" (7 mm) nut driver
to help hold the gas orice spud in the nut driver while
changing it. Press nut driver down onto the gas orice spud
and remove by turning it counterclockwise and lifting out.
Set gas orice spud aside.
4. Gas orice spuds are stamped with a number on the side.
Replace the Propane gas orice spud with the correct
Natural gas orice spud.
Refer to the following chart for the correct Natural gas
orice spud placement.
5" (12.7 cm) WC Natural Gas Orice Spud Chart
Burner Rating Size (mm) ID Number
19,000 BTU (ST) 1.96 196AM
17,000 BTU (ST) 1.84 184AM
18,000 BTU 1.98 198AM
17,000 BTU 1.96 196AM
15,000 BTU 1.75 175AM
9,500 BTU 1.35 135AM
8,000 BTU 1.25 125AM
5,000 BTU 1.00 100AM
1,450 BTU 0.53 053AM
NOTE: Refer to the model/serial/rating plate located on the oven
frame behind the top right-hand side of the oven door for proper
sizing of spuds for each burner location.
5. Place Propane gas orice spuds in plastic parts bag for
future use and keep with package containing literature.
6. Replace the burner base using both screws.
7. Replace burner cap.
8. Repeat steps 1 through 7 for the remaining burners.
To Convert Oven Bake Burner (Propane Gas to
Natural Gas)
1. Remove the oven racks.
2. Remove 2 screws at the rear of the oven bottom.
3. Lift the rear of the oven bottom up and back until the front of
the panel is away from the front frame. Remove from oven
and set it aside on a covered surface.
4. Remove 1 screw from the bake burner.
5. Slide the front of the bake burner to the side to remove tab
from front of oven. Lift the back of the bake burner off the
oven orice, and set the bake burner aside.
6. Using a 3/8" (9.5 mm) nut driver or combination wrench, turn
the Propane gas bake burner orice spud counterclockwise
to remove. The spud will be stamped with a “56.”
7. Replace the “56” spud with a “47” spud. Install the Natural
gas bake burner orice spud, turning it clockwise until snug.
IMPORTANT: Do not overtighten.
